        All Private and Semi-Private Rooms are located on the second floor.      

Residents share a bathroom area which contains two showers.

Room rates are $600 monthly.

Room prices include weekday breakfast and supper meals.

Stearns Circle #1 Room:  Room has 2 windows with white curtains (one opens directly onto outside fire escape), 2 bureaus, 2 desks with cork bulletin boards, 1 bunk bed, small overhead book shelf, closet, mirror, non-working marble fireplace, overhead lighting plus lamp, and wall to wall tan carpet.   This room has plenty of space for more bookshelves or a recliner-type chair.

Mizpah Circle #2 Room:  Room has 2 windows with pink curtains, 2 bureaus, 2 desks with cork bulletin boards, 2 twin beds, 2 closets (one contains book shelving), overhead lighting plus lamps, and gold carpet. This room is closest to the bathroom area. It has space for a recliner-type chair or extra bookshelves.

Non Ego Circle #3 Room:  Room contains 1 twin bed, 1 window, 1 bureau, 1 desk with cork bulletin board, a long shelf running the entire length of the room, wardrobe closet outside the room, overhead lighting plus lamp, and is carpeted. This quaint little room is quite full, however, a small bookshelf is possible.

Help One Another #4 Room:  Room has 1 window, 1 bureau, 1 desk with cork bulletin board, 1 twin bed,

1 closet, overhead lighting plus lamp, and wall to wall tan carpet. This room is in the furthest rear portion of the second floor. The white curtained window opens toward a large shade tree. A lovely room with dainty yellow flowered wallpaper on one wall. Plenty of room for a recliner-type chair, book shelves, and a computer desk. 

It may be converted to a semi-private room.

   Volunteer Circle #5 Room:  Room has 3 windows, 1 bureau, 1 desk with cork bulletin board, 1 twin bed, 1 closet, overhead lighting plus lamp, built-in bookshelf, and light green carpet. This room is next to #4 in the rear part of the 2nd floor. The 3 windows make the room bright and sunny. There is plenty of room for a recliner-type chair, more book shelves, and a computer/printer table.

Dormitory on the 3rd Floor:  The area is divided into four resident sections. Each section has a twin bed, 1 bureau, 1 desk with a cork bulletin board, 1 lockable closet, and overhead lighting plus a desk light. The dorm residents' bathroom area has a Victorian claw foot bathtub plus a towel rack and a built-in drawer for their individual use.  Dorm residents may also use the showers on the second floor.
